Plz I want to port my Glo network to mtn cus of several frustrating experience therein encountered, how do I go about it and hope the Glo number will remain the same?
Also, after the porting, will I be able to recharge and make subscriptions as an mtn subscriber?
Finally for now, how many minutes or hours wit it take to be functional as anticipated?
Hi bennito, please visit the nearest MTN Walk-in centre with a valid ID card to complete a Port-in Request form then text PORT to 3232.
1. Yes, your Glo number will still remain only a change in network provider
2. Yes, you will be able ti recharge and subscribe to MTN services
3. Your Port-in process should be completed between 24hrs to 48hrs

However, i would like to share with all, some useful information/tips on how to effectively manage data consumption on devices.

Some of the popular/common apps like witter, Facebook, Instagram, Whatsapp, Playstore/Appstore etc could have a high data consumption rate if not well managed.

DATA USAGE GUIDE
Step 1: How to reduce data usage on Facebook app.

· Go to Facebook app
Click the Facebook menu option
· Select App settings
· Select Autoplay
· Click ‘Never Autoplay Videos’
- The reason for selecting ‘Never Autoplay Videos’ is to stop autoplay of videos while reading through the News feeds.
- The longer you spend on the News feeds, the higher your data consumption as the Facebook app automatically downloads every image on the page.


Step 2: How to reduce data usage on Instagram.
· Go to Instagram app
· Select Profile
· Click on Menu Option
· Select Cellular Data Use
· Select Use Less Data
- The reason for selecting ‘Use Less Data’ is to reduce the quality of videos and pictures.
- The longer you spend on the Story feeds, the higher your data consumption as the Instagram app automatically downloads every image on the page.


Step 3: How to reduce data usage on Whatsapp.

· Go to Whatsapp
· Click on the Menu button
· Select Settings
· Click on Data Usage
· Under Media auto-download select When using mobile data
· Un-check the boxes the click ok
- The reason for un-checking the boxes is to reduce the amount of data used in downloading every file received·
Under Call Settings check the box for Low data usage
- The reason for un-checking the boxes is to reduce the amount of data used while making Whatsapp call/video.

Step 4: How to reduce data usage on Google Play.

· Go to Google Play
· Select the Menu button
· Click on Settings
· Under General, select Auto-update apps
· Select Do not auto-update apps or Auto-update apps over Wi-Fi only
- When you select Do not auto-update apps, no app will be updated automatically.
- When you select Auto-update over Wi-Fi only, apps will automatically update once connected via Wi-Fi. In the event where you share data via MiFi/Hotspot connectivity, Auto-update app over Wi-Fi only should be switched to Do not auto-update apps.

Thirdly, it is also important to note that doing nothing on your phone while your data is ON enables RUNNING apps on your device to connect automatically. For example, Whatsapp/Facebook/Twitter messages would drop even when you are not with your phone. Also, when you turn on your data connection, all apps that have pending internet transactions (e.g messages from social media sites) immediately drop. Thus, your data is deducted according to the volume of instant messages. This is where background data setting comes into play. If you go to your data usage settings and click on any of the apps showing the data used, you'd see data consumed listed as: Foreground and Background. Most often, background data is usually high. If you wish to turn off background data, see below.

How to turn off background data.

· From Menu go to Settings
· Select Data usage/Data Traffic management
· Click on the App
· Check the Restrict background data box
- This will prevent apps from running on the background when phone is not in use. However, once background data is switched off, notifications will not drop in real time and will be pended until the user accesses the app.
